logo

Output 7a3d33d491c08383dcb91530a1c6145b66711e72b663340608c6a270ca4d0612:3

value
3109501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 891f61eb96e60c8ed7dbd762dde7df09b6e8cd07 OP_EQUAL
address
3EC46KT75fe8dVFm2BtTaALc2ZFKnW3Pfu
transaction
7a3d33d491c08383dcb91530a1c6145b66711e72b663340608c6a270ca4d0612